How Cormatin 5mg Tablet works:

Memantine 5mg tablets function as NMDA receptor antagonists. Alzheimer's disease-related memory impairment stems from the brain's overproduction of the neurotransmitter glutamate, a process mediated by NMDA receptors. By blocking NMDA receptor activity, Memantine 5mg tablets control glutamate levels, thereby mitigating memory loss associated with Alzheimer's. This action regulates neuronal signaling.

FAQs on Cormatin 5mg Tablet

Cormatin 5mg tablets are not considered to have a potential for abuse; instead, they may help curb overuse of addictive substances like morphine and alcohol.
Take one 5mg Cormatin tablet orally daily, at the same time each day for best results. Swallow the tablet with water; it may be taken with or without food.
Cormatin 5mg Tablet may take 3 to 8 hours to fully take effect. Your doctor will likely schedule follow-up appointments at 4 weeks and 6 months to monitor your progress.
Cormatin 5mg Tablet overdose may cause tiredness, weakness, drowsiness, confusion, hallucinations, and vomiting. Additional symptoms can include diarrhea, vertigo, agitation, aggression, and impaired gait.
Cormatin 5mg Tablets are NMDA receptor antagonists that reduce abnormal brain activity. This may improve thinking and memory, and potentially slow their decline in Alzheimer's disease. However, its effectiveness diminishes over time, and it neither cures Alzheimer's nor prevents cognitive decline.
Dementia, a syndrome marked by declining memory, cognitive function, behavior, and daily living skills, is a leading cause of disability and dependence in older adults globally. Alzheimer's disease accounts for approximately 60-70% of dementia cases.
Don't discontinue Cormatin 5mg Tablets even if you feel better. It manages Alzheimer's symptoms, not the disease itself. Always consult your doctor before stopping treatment.
Cormatin 5mg Tablets can cause drowsiness. Driving or operating machinery may be impaired, so patients should exercise caution.
Cormatin 5mg tablets can be safely used with donepezil; no additional side effects are anticipated. This combination won't cure Alzheimer's disease, but it may improve cognitive function, short-term memory, and other associated symptoms.
Cormatin 5mg Tablets may interact with other medications, potentially reducing their effectiveness or increasing side effects. Always consult your doctor before taking any medication with Cormatin 5mg Tablets.
Cormatin 5mg tablets can interact negatively with hydrochlorothiazide (HCT), lowering HCT levels and thus diminishing its effectiveness. Conversely, procainamide and quinidine may elevate Cormatin 5mg levels, potentially increasing toxicity.
